A Dual MBA in Big Data is a graduate degree program that combines traditional MBA coursework with a focus on big data and analytics. The program is designed for professionals who want to enhance their business skills while also developing expertise in data analysis and management.
The curriculum of a Dual MBA in Big Data typically covers core business concepts such as finance, marketing, accounting, operations, and management, as well as courses on data analytics, machine learning, data mining, and data visualization. Students learn how to analyze large data sets and use the resulting insights to make data-driven business decisions.
Students in a Dual MBA in Big Data program typically engage in hands-on learning experiences, such as data analysis projects, case studies, and simulations. Many programs also offer opportunities for students to participate in internships or consulting projects with companies that are leveraging big data to improve their business operations.
Graduates of a Dual MBA in Big Data program can pursue a variety of careers, including data scientist, business analyst, data analyst, business intelligence analyst, or strategy consultant. They are equipped with the skills needed to lead organizations that are data-driven and can leverage big data to improve their operations and competitiveness.
